Abstract

Since the first time fertilizer is created, it has been an important thing in human life, especially in the agricultural sector. Over time, the nutrition content of the soil has decreased significantly due to increasing land use without paying attention to its sustainability. As a result, the demand for fertilizing from year to year tends to rise. The fertilizer must be able to increase plant growth and productivity. On the other hand, fertilizers must also improve soil quality to build a sustainable agricultural system. Fertilizers that are claimed to have such characteristics are organic fertilizers. Organic fertilizers come from natural ingredients that have undergone processing. This also causes the nutritional content of organic fertilizers to be usually inconsistent. However, there are standards that have been set for the manufacture of organic fertilizers. Therefore, this study examines the regulation of raw materials for making Petroganik produced by PT Petrokimia Gresik. This study also explains the impact of Petroganik on plants and soil. This study uses a combination method of qualitative and quantitative. The data was obtained through interviews, observations, and literature studies. The manufacture of Petroganik uses chicken manure, cow manure, sugar factory waste, filler, and mixtro. These materials undergo a process of crushing, drying, cooling, separation, and packaging. Petroganik has been shown to increase plant fertility. The effect will be better if the addition of Petroganik is combined with chemical fertilizers. In addition, Petroganik is also able to improve soil quality in a better way. Keywords: composition, Petroganik fertilizer, plant fertility, soil quality.
